对象存储原理实验报告,基于对象存储原理的实验设计与实践报告
- 综合资讯
- 2024-11-13 19:59:39
- 3

本报告基于对象存储原理,设计了实验方案并进行了实践。通过分析对象存储系统架构,探讨了对象存储的原理和关键技术。实验验证了对象存储的有效性和可行性,为实际应用提供了参考。...
本报告基于对象存储原理,设计了实验方案并进行了实践。通过分析对象存储系统架构,探讨了对象存储的原理和关键技术。实验验证了对象存储的有效性和可行性,为实际应用提供了参考。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足大规模数据存储的需求,对象存储作为一种新兴的存储技术,因其高效、可靠、灵活等特点,逐渐成为存储领域的热门选择,本文通过对对象存储原理的研究,设计并实现了基于对象存储原理的实验系统,以期为相关领域的研究提供参考。
对象存储原理
1、概述
对象存储是一种以对象为单位进行存储的存储方式,对象包括数据、元数据以及用于描述数据的元信息,对象存储系统主要由存储节点、管理节点和数据传输节点组成,存储节点负责存储数据,管理节点负责管理存储节点和用户,数据传输节点负责数据的传输。
2、对象存储特点
(1)高效性:对象存储采用分布式存储架构,将数据分散存储在多个存储节点上,提高了数据读写速度。
(2)可靠性:对象存储采用冗余存储策略,确保数据在存储过程中不会丢失。
(3)灵活性:对象存储支持多种数据类型,如文本、图片、视频等,满足不同场景下的存储需求。
(4)可扩展性:对象存储系统可根据需求动态增加存储节点,实现横向扩展。
实验设计
1、实验目标
(1)掌握对象存储原理及关键技术。
(2)设计并实现一个简单的对象存储系统。
(3)验证对象存储系统的性能和可靠性。
2、实验环境
(1)操作系统:Linux Ubuntu 18.04
(2)编程语言:Python 3.7
(3)硬件环境:4台虚拟机,配置如下:
CPU:2核
内存:4GB
硬盘:40GB
3、实验步骤
(1)搭建存储节点:使用Python编写存储节点程序,实现数据的存储和读取功能。
(2)搭建管理节点:使用Python编写管理节点程序,实现存储节点的管理和用户管理功能。
(3)搭建数据传输节点:使用Python编写数据传输节点程序,实现数据在存储节点之间的传输。
(4)集成实验系统:将存储节点、管理节点和数据传输节点集成,实现一个简单的对象存储系统。
(5)性能测试:对实验系统进行性能测试,包括读写速度、并发性能等。
(6)可靠性测试:对实验系统进行可靠性测试,包括数据冗余、故障恢复等。
实验结果与分析
1、性能测试结果
(1)读写速度:实验结果表明,对象存储系统的读写速度较高,平均读写速度达到10MB/s。
(2)并发性能:实验结果表明,对象存储系统支持较高的并发性能,在100个并发用户的情况下,系统运行稳定。
2、可靠性测试结果
(1)数据冗余:实验结果表明,对象存储系统采用冗余存储策略,数据在存储过程中不会丢失。
(2)故障恢复:实验结果表明,当存储节点出现故障时,系统可自动切换到其他存储节点,确保数据的安全。
本文通过对对象存储原理的研究,设计并实现了一个简单的对象存储系统,实验结果表明,该系统具有较高的性能和可靠性,可满足大规模数据存储的需求,在今后的工作中,将进一步优化实验系统,提高其性能和可靠性,为相关领域的研究提供更多参考。
展望
随着大数据、云计算等技术的不断发展,对象存储技术在存储领域的重要性日益凸显,对象存储技术将在以下方面得到进一步发展:
1、深度学习与人工智能:利用对象存储技术,实现大规模数据的高效存储和分析,为深度学习和人工智能提供有力支持。
2、分布式存储:进一步优化分布式存储架构,提高存储系统的性能和可靠性。
3、安全性:加强数据加密、访问控制等安全措施,确保数据安全。
4、跨平台兼容性:提高对象存储系统的跨平台兼容性,满足不同场景下的存储需求。
对象存储技术将在未来存储领域发挥越来越重要的作用。
本文链接:https://www.zhitaoyun.cn/805733.html
发表评论